Quick heads-up on Pinwheel UI versioning: we cut a minor release every sprint, and anything touching component props needs a changeset file in the PR. No changeset, no merge — the bot will nag you. Majors are rare and go through the design council first. The full policy, with examples of what counts as breaking, lives on the internal page below.

wiki page, bahip-yahip: https://grafana.qirvanlabs.corp/browse/display/projects/cc3a1b9dbfc9

**Q: Can we vendor third-party fonts into the Quillmark build?**

Yes. Copy licensed font files into /assets/vendored and update the manifest. Do not hotlink from the Typeska CDN; it breaks offline installs. Licensing questions go to the Brindleworth legal queue. After vendoring, re-sign the asset bundle using the vault at Fennel Ridge. To unlock that vault, use the passphrase below.

vault phrase of yaguf-hahaf = druath-holix

// Client setup for the Fernwheel component registry.
// We pin Fernwheel UI to the 7.x line because 8.0 renamed the theming
// tokens and downstream teams at Quillmont haven't migrated yet.
// The resolver below fetches versioned bundles from the internal
// Hatchgate service; version negotiation happens server-side, so do
// not hardcode a patch version here. Reviewers: confirm the retry
// policy matches the Hatchgate guidelines before approving.
// Authentication uses the key appended directly below this comment.

service key, fafof-yagug: qvz3-94e

**Escalation — Failed Export Retries (Corvex Pipeline)**

Security review context: failed exports in Corvex are retried three times with backoff, then parked in a quarantine bucket. Retries never bypass the redaction stage; verify this in the audit log before approving manual replays. Manual replay requires a signed change ticket. If you observe a retry path that skips redaction, treat it as a data-handling incident and escalate immediately to the pipeline owners at the address below.

alerts address for kafof-bagag: kasael@olvarqdyn.corp